Travel Recommendation: Saginaw, MI to Apache Junction, AZ
Transport Mode: Air Travel
- Companies: Delta Air Lines, American Airlines, Southwest Airlines
- Duration: Approximately 6 hours (including layover time)
- Distance: About 1,600 miles
- Costs: Approximately $400 - $600 (depending on ticket class and booking time)
- Roads/Routes: Not applicable (air travel)
Pro Tip: Book your flights in advance and consider flying early in the morning or late in the evening to avoid peak prices and crowded airports.
Transport Mode: Road Trip
- Companies: [N/A] (personal or rental vehicle)
- Duration: Approximately 25 hours of driving time, not including breaks or overnight stops
- Distance: Approximately 1,800 miles
- Costs: Estimated total costs of $250 - $350 for gas (assuming gas prices around $1.50 per litre and average vehicle mileage of 10 litres per 100 km)
- Roads/Routes: I-69 S, I-55 S, I-40 W
Pro Tip: Utilize a navigation app that provides real-time traffic updates and alternative route suggestions to avoid delays and find the best gas prices along the way.
Recommendation
For a more efficient and less time-consuming journey, I recommend flying from Saginaw, MI to Phoenix, AZ with a connecting flight, then taking a rental car or a shuttle to Apache Junction. If you prefer a scenic and adventurous experience and have more time, consider taking a road trip to enjoy the varied landscapes along the way.
